    I had a picture of them side by side a few years ago, but the site crashed and all of the pictures disappeared. What I can remember: the JDM glass was more round and tinted darker than my stock tinted glass. The locking mechanism was different near the handle; I'm not sure if that had to do with the fact that it was 04 CTR hatch door versus my 02 stock hatch door, but you need to swap out the locks anyways. Also, the USDM glass was mounted higher than the JDM glass. Finally, there were 1 or 2 extra hole/indentation that appeared to be for clips to mount harnesses, possibly for the CTR wing brake light?

    Ours has the notches in the glass, too, but only along the top, not the sides, iirc:


    One difference, aside from any in shape, is that the USDM has less of the black around the glass so the high-mount rear brake light is visible (it's inside the hatch because of the stupid looking factory spoiler).

    Here is a picture of the EP1/2/4 european hatch with small spoiler. Seems to be the same as on the US EP3.



    There was an option to buy at honda a Type R look spoiler that fitted the EP1/2/4 hatch without modifying it, should be also P&P to the US hatch. The problem now is to find that spoiler, it is probably discontinued... And if I remeber correctly the price was about 600 euros ( plus minus 800$).

    EDIT:

    Here is a picture oh the accesory Type R wing for the non Type R hatch. Also, the part number for this is 08F02-S5S-610 and the price is around 500$ for a primed wing. Thank me later
